1. Implement the FTDI Chip: FT2232H Dual High Speed USB to Multipurpose UART/FIFO IC • Single chip USB to dual serial / parallel ports with a variety of configurations. • Entire USB protocol handled on the chip. • No USB specific firmware programming required USB 2.0 High Speed (480Mbits/Second) and Full Speed (12Mbits/Seconds) compatible. • Dual Multi-Protocol Synchronous Serial Engine (MPSSE) to simplify synchronous serial protocol (USB to JTAG, I2C, SPI or bit-bang) design. • Dual independent UART or FIFO or MPSSE ports. Independent Baud rate generators • Fast Opto-Isolated serial interface option. • Free Virtual Com Port (VCP) and Direct (D2XX) drivers eliminate the requirement for USB driver development in most cases. Adjustable receive buffer timeout • Independent Baud rate generators • RS232/RS422/RS485 UART Transfer Data Rate up to 12Mbaud. (RS232 Data Rate limited by external level shifter) • UART Interface supports 7/8 bit data, 1/2 stop bits, and Odd/Even/Mark/Space/No Parity • +3.3V I/O interfacing (+5V Tolerant) 2. Extended -40°C to 85°C industrial operating temperature range 3. MatlabTM/Simulink block support Fast Serial Blocks enable up to 1kHz closed-loop Simulink HIL Simulation 4. ROHS Compliant
Applications
• Generic 2 Ports USB - Serial/SPI/I2C Converter • Hardware in the Loop Simulation and Test
